What are the description of 3 layers?

1. The Physical Layer:

The physical layer is responsible for the physical transmission of data bits over a network medium, such as copper wire, fiber optic cables, or wireless signals. This layer deals with the electrical or optical encoding and decoding of data, signal modulation and demodulation, and synchronization between devices. The physical layer is also concerned with the physical connectivity and topology of the network, including cables, connectors, and network cards.

2. The Data Link Layer:

The data link layer provides reliable data transfer between adjacent devices on a network. It is responsible for error detection, flow control, retransmission mechanisms, and addressing at the network interface level. The data link layer operates over the physical layer and typically includes protocols such as Ethernet, Wi-Fi, and Point-to-Point Protocol (PPP). It ensures that data is successfully transmitted and received between nodes, without errors or missing packets.

3. The Network Layer:

The network layer provides routing and addressing at the packet level, allowing data to be transmitted between hosts across multiple interconnected networks. This layer is responsible for determining the best path for packets to travel through a network, managing traffic flow, and preventing network congestion. The network layer also provides support for different network protocols, such as Internet Protocol (IP) and Address Resolution Protocol (ARP), enabling different types of networks to communicate seamlessly with each other.
